The Label is open to all aspects of education and training, regardless of age or methods used, with its main focus being to promote innovation in language teaching. By supporting innovative projects, at a local and national level, the Label seeks to raise the standards of language teaching across Europe. Each year, the Label is awarded to the most innovative language learning projects in each country participating in the scheme. These governments then determine areas in which the organization can be involved. The organization then matches the requested assignments to its pool of applicants and sends those volunteers with the appropriate skills to the countries that first made the requests.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Peace Corps programming in Romania began in 1991. The Peace Corps/Romania has four program sectors: community economic development; environmental management and education; institutional development; and teaching English as a foreign language (TEFL).&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The volunteer’s role in Baia Mare is in environmental management.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The students were encouraged to ask him any questions they had.
